Following the ceremony, everyone headed inside for the cocktail hour. After some small bites and celebratory drinks, it was time to move into the reception hall for the remainder of the evening. The wedding party and newlyweds made their introductions to a room full of love and cheers. Jasmine and Anthony shared their first dance, then they each shared a traditional dance with each of their parents. Both Jasmine’s parents and Anthony’s parents gave their own speeches to the couple, then Jasmine and Anthony took a few minutes to welcome everyone and give thanks for being with them. 

The venue provided a delicious dinner for everyone while guests enjoyed listening to some more speeches. After this, Jasmine and Anthony did their cake cutting and served dessert. Finally, it came time for our favorite part of the evening: the dancing! Everyone hit the dance floor while DJ Paul laid out some of the best tunes. He played everything from Latin American music and Italian music to Bollywood songs and some of everyone’s favorite Top 40 hits. He also hosted the Bouquet Toss and the Shoe Game, which everyone had a great time with. When it came time for the reception to come to an end, he played “Lights Down Low” so everyone could participate in one last dance.
